Amazon’s Alexa Now Offers Coronavirus Health Recommendations


Users worried they might have coronavirus symptoms can now ask Alexa, Amazon's (NASDAQ: AMZN) virtual AI assistant, and get advice based on CDC guidelines. While not a substitute for actual medical testing and recommendations, the program is now equipped to provide a thumbnail assessment of a user's risk level based on their answers to a series of questions. The news comes after Amazon pledged to help fight the pandemic, alongside other tech companies. 

Alexa owners can start the querying process by asking, "Alexa, what do I do if I think I have coronavirus?" Alexa then conducts a brief question-and-answer session to determine what type of symptoms the user has, how many people they've been recently exposed to, and where they've traveled recently.
